Player practically pays over 9,000 euros for mount

A player in paid 600,000 gold for the rare mount Al’ars Ashes in a raid, which is the equivalent of €9,570. How and why, we from MeinMMO explain to you here.

How does this huge sum come about? In WoW Classic, it is not legally possible to simply buy gold for real money. The WoW tokens, as you usually know them from WoW, do not exist in Classic.

However, gold is traded on the “black market” and is often bought and sold without permission. Depending on the server, the prices fluctuate – here we are talking about the US server Whitemane. There you would pay €9,570 for 600,000 gold.

If you farmed the gold and played 14 hours a day, it would take you about 155 days to have the gold, as a fan on reddit calculated. A huge amount, but what do you spend the gold on?

What kind of mount is that? With Burning Crusade Classic, the MMORPG WoW Classic is entering the next era. The Burning Crusade, the latest addon in WoW Classic, also added the Nether Storm instance of Outland.

In this instance, you can get the phoenix-like mount Al’ars Ashes. This is still one of the most sought-after items in World of . It drops with a tiny 2% chance on the boss Kael’tha’s Sun Walker.

So for many players, the phoenix is kind of the holy grail of mounts. Even in normal World of Warcraft, only 31% of players have been able to get the bird in the last 14 years, and significantly less in WoW Classic (via wowhead.com).

Famous WoW streamer Asmongold farmed for the mount for 2 years and showed genuine joy when he finally got it. In this video you can see the mount in-game:

How did the player get the mount? The buyer of the mount participated in a so-called GDKP raid and offered the incredible sum of 600,000 gold on the winged mount, thus taking it into his possession.

So the other participants of the raid can look forward to a tidy sum of gold, so the raid was worthwhile for everyone.

GDKP – How does it work?

What is GDKP? In World of Warcraft, there are many ways to distribute loot in instances fairly or less fairly. The principle of DKP, or “Dragon Kill Points”, has become popular with some guilds because it requires little organization.

For each boss kill where teammates are present, they receive a certain amount of points (DKP). They can then bid the points on an item that drops in the raid. This is done either in group chat or via whisper messages to the raid leader. The one who makes the highest bid gets the item.

In GDKP it works the same way, except that bidding is done with gold, not “Dragon Kill Points”.

What’s in it for the ? The collected gold from the sold items will be divided among all teammates in the end, though it is common for raid leaders and tanks to bag a bit more gold. In some cases, there may even be a fee for the guild treasury.

So in the specific case of Al’ars Ashes, each teammate should have taken home about 25,000 gold, which is equivalent to a Euro value of €398.75 on the “black market”.

So it’s safe to say that everyone involved got something out of the much-anticipated drop, and even if they couldn’t grab the bird, they came out of the Fortress of Storms with a grin.
